    He doesn't need any security -- there's nothing to secure. The point of his project is to offer full broadband Internet access to anyone who has the equipment to access it. The wireless network behind the access point only contains the Internet gateway, so there's really not much to protect.

    Anyhow, if anybody wants to secure a wireless network, it's not that hard. You limit the 802.11 portion to VPN tunnels only and use one of various types of backend authentication methods to allow select users. It is also possible to limit many access points to accept connections from certain MAC addresses. If you start stringing MAC filtering, VPN, backend authentication, backend firewalls, and good server hardening and administration, you have a network that is very, very hard to crack (though certainly not impossible!).

    Don't be fooled by the technology industry's boom over the last few years. As many investors can relate, we're now seeing the equalization of the technology industry. With the rise of the quick investment turnaround and huge pool of VC money, there was an unbelievable demand for technology workers. This resulted in Cert farms and quick degree programs. You'll find the demand for the run-of-the-mill hi-tech worker decrease as the market is saturated, but the demand will increase for the industry heavyweights...the CS majors and those with strong industry experience. The time for the quick-turnaround certifications and degree programs is coming to an end. Since you are just coming out of college, don't make the mistake of taking the easier or quicker way out...you'll find that the job market waiting for you will be much less friendly to those without industry excperience or hardcore college background.
